Replicon
Principal Devops Engineer (Remote)
Principal Devops Engineer | Replicon | Worldwide
Principal DevOps Engineer
Job location : Remote / Work from home.
Notice period : Immediate to 60days
Position Responsibilities :
As a DevOps Engineer on the Software Engineering and Automation team,...
Principal Devops Engineer | Replicon | Worldwide
Principal DevOps Engineer
Job location : Remote / Work from home.
Notice period : Immediate to 60days
Position Responsibilities :
As a DevOps Engineer on the Software Engineering and Automation team, you will be responsible for leading and contributing to the modernization of binary artifact management and software distribution processes hybrid deployments using modern DevOps practices. This includes developing and maintaining package managers, enhancing software distribution workflows, implementing modern DevOps practices using binary artifact repositories, and modernizing CI/CD pipelines.
- Skills required:
- Hands-on experience with package managers (e.g., npm, Maven, PyPI) and binary artifact repositories (e.g., JFrog Artifactory, Nexus).
- Expertise in designing and implementing CI/CD pipelines using tools such as Jenkins, GitLab CI, or CircleCI.
- Strong experience with public cloud platforms like AWS and OCI.
- Proficiency in scripting languages such as Python, Bash, or PowerShell.
- Knowledge of monitoring and logging tools like Prometheus, Grafana, ELK stack, or CloudWatch.
- Knowledge of containerization (Docker) and orchestration tools (Kubernetes)
- Infrastructure Provisioning Automation: Writting Terraform modules experience.
- Config Management Automation: Ansible playbook / Coding Ansible (Tower).
- Automation Orchestration: Jenkins.
- Source Control: Azure DevOps / TFS / GIT.
- Should have very good communication.
Key Responsibilities:
1. Leadership in Binary Artifact Management:
- Lead initiatives to modernize the management of binary artifacts for distribution.
- Develop strategies for efficient and secure storage, versioning, and distribution of binary artifacts.
- Collaborate with cross-functional teams to design and implement improvements in artifact management processes.
2. Package Management and Software Distribution:
- Develop and maintain package management systems to streamline software distribution and updates.
- Utilize and manage binary artifact repositories such as JFrog Artifactory or Nexus Repository to handle software packages.
- Implement strategies for efficient software versioning, dependency management, and artifact storage.
3. CI/CD Pipeline Implementation:
- Design, implement, and manage CI/CD pipelines to automate the build, testing, and deployment of software packages.
- Integrate CI/CD pipelines with version control systems, build tools, and artifact repositories.
- Ensure pipelines support automated testing, security scans, and compliance checks.
4. Cloud Deployment and Management:
- Deploy and manage software packages and services in public cloud environments such as AWS and OCI.
- Utilize cloud-native services and tools to enhance the performance and reliability of software delivery.
- Monitor and troubleshoot cloud deployments to ensure high availability and performance.
5. Collaboration and Coordination:
- Work closely with software developers, QA engineers, and other stakeholders to gather requirements and ensure successful deployments.
- Participate in design and code reviews to maintain high standards of quality and performance.
- Collaborate with cross-functional teams to identify and implement process improvements.
6. Documentation and Process Improvement:
- Document software distribution processes, CI/CD pipeline designs, and package management procedures.
- Continuously improve automation scripts, tools, and processes to enhance efficiency and reliability.
- Stay updated with industry best practices and emerging technologies to ensure the team utilizes the most effective solutions.
Preferred Qualifications:
- Certifications: AWS Certified DevOps Engineer, Terraform Certified Associate, or similar.
Related Jobs
See more All Other Remote Jobs-
NewSave
-
NewSave
-
NewSave
-
NewSave
-
NewSave
-
NewSave
-
NewSave
-
NewSave
-
NewSave